Insider Buying Signals Molson Coors’ Strategic Shift The latest director‑dealing filing shows Winnefeld James A Jr buying 3,976 shares of Class B stock on May 6, 2026, at the market price of $42.41. The trade was executed through a restricted‑stock‑unit grant that will vest in full on May 6, 2029, indicating a medium‑term confidence in the company’s trajectory. In the same filing window, seven other insiders—ranging from CFO Tracey Joubert to former CEO Goyal Rahul—purchased roughly 4,000 shares each, while several senior executives sold shares in the week before. The clustering of buys, coupled with the overall bullish sentiment from the board’s dividend announcement, suggests that insiders believe the stock is poised for a rebound after the recent 3‑month decline.

Winnefeld James A Jr: A Pattern of Cautious Accumulation Winnefeld’s trading history is sparse but consistent. His first purchase in February 2026 was a modest 100 shares at $49.01, increasing his stake to 22,288 shares. The recent buy of 3,976 shares pushes his holding to 26,264 shares—an incremental 19 % increase. Compared with other directors, Winnefeld’s trades are lower in volume but higher in frequency, suggesting a strategy of staged accumulation rather than large block buys. This pattern aligns with a long‑term investment horizon, as reflected by the vesting schedule of the restricted units. For investors, Winnefeld’s activity can be seen as a reinforcement of the board’s commitment to the company’s medium‑term prospects.
